Comments: IN MEMORY OF THE U.S. MARINES OF PATROL #8,(B/1/5).
"PER USMC HISTORY". PATROL #8, OF BAKER COMPANY,1ST.
BATTALION, 5TH.MARINES WAS SENT OUT ON A ANTI-GUERRILLA OPERATION, IN THE MOUNTAINS SURROUNDING THE
PORT CITY OF POHANG-DONG, WITH SOUTH KOREAN POLICEMEN,
WHO SERVED AS GUIDES, AND INTERPRETERS. THE PATROL WAS
SENT OUT ON 28,JAN.1951, TO BE PICKED UP BY A MOTOR
PATROL, THREE DAYS LATER. PATROL #8 FAILED TO RETURN.
LATER, A KOREAN WOMAN TOLD AMERICANS, SHE WITNESSED ON
29,JAN.1951, THE PATROL SURRENDER TO NORTH KOREAN
GUERRILLAS WHO HAD SET UP AN AMBUSH ON A TRAIL NEAR HER VILLAGE. THE MARINES WERE KEPT IN A HOUSE. ON 5,FEB.1951, SHALLOW GRAVES WERE DUG BY THE MEN. TEN
MARINES WERE EXCUTED BY BAYONET, BY GUERRILLAS AND
SOLDIERS. TEN ROC SOLDIERS, AND FOUR NATIONAL POLICEMEN WERE ALSO EXCUTED. A 2ND.ROK DIVISION PATROL
FOUND THE BODIES ON 7,MARCH,1951 OF THE ATROCITY. TWO
NORTH KOREAN LIEUTENANTS CONFESSED TO THE KILLINGS. THE ATROCITY WAS REPORTED TO THE UNITED NATIONS.------
GOD BLESS THOSE BRAVE MARINES.------------------------

Comments: It was my privilege to serve with some of the best and bravest men I have ever had the honor of knowing. Cpl. Daniel Ballem was one of my best friends. He lost his life trying to pull our wounded platoon leader, Lt. Charles Cooper, out of the line of fire on Hill 907. The list is long of the KIA and WIA who served with honor and courage.
I was in the first squad, third platoon, of B (Baker) Company, 5th Marines. Our Officers and Platoon Sergeants were mainly WW2 vets who knew how to lead against the N. Korean and Chinese we came up against. We were fortunate to have such dedicated Marines as our leaders.
Keywords: Hill 907 and a number of others. I would like to pay tribute to Cpl. Wilfred Jaussaud, a WW2 vet of Saipan and Tinian, who took a number of us young and inexperienced Marines under his wing and taught us how to do what we were sent to Korea to do. He came through WW2 without a scratch and was wounded twice in Korea - his last wound sent him home.
